ACCC Sues Microsoft Over Misleading 365 Pricing Practices

- The Australian Competition and Consumer Commission (ACCC) filed a lawsuit against Microsoft over alleged misleading pricing for Microsoft 365 affecting 2.7 million customers.
- The ACCC alleges that from October 2024 Microsoft pushed higher-priced Copilot-enabled plans, raising personal plan to A$159 (up 45%) and family plan to A$179 (up 29%).
- The regulator says Microsoft failed to disclose a cheaper "classic" plan and seeks penalties totaling at least A$50 million.
